Block 635,385
Block Hash
8fbad36ae8c9e766bb3a5824cfdb1a35d12ded434ebb1012619a768968959036
Previous Block Hash
aa77513834164886683a8b67efcaa791500db876d1adaadde45877db96cd7cf4
Mined
Transactions
3
Difficulty
37.09 M
Size
625 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
11,527.67144
PEPE
1 input, 2 outputs
88,689.49364
PEPE